Osan City in Gyeonggi Province will hold a naming contest for its winter festival, tentatively called the 'Osan Santa Market,' for four days from the 21st to the 24th.
The city explained that this naming contest aims to develop the 'Osan Christmas Market,' first held last year around Osan Station Plaza and Areumdaro Street, into the city's representative winter festival.
The contest is open to everyone nationwide, including Osan citizens, and participants are encouraged to propose names that reflect the image and identity of Osan's winter festival and are easy for anyone to say and remember.
Those wishing to participate can refer to the announcement on Osan City's official website and submit their entries via email. The city plans to select one grand prize winner (500,000 KRW), one excellence prize winner (200,000 KRW), and two encouragement prize winners (100,000 KRW each) through a judging committee, with prizes awarded in local currency.
Meanwhile, from November 23 to December 25 last year, the city held the first 'Osan Christmas Market,' consisting of markets, performances, and experience booths around Osan Station Plaza and Areumdaro Street. This year's event is scheduled to be expanded and held from November 23 to December 25 around Osan Station Plaza and the Wondong shopping district.
